What drives when dynamic content is visible or not visible

(0)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by 7
Good morning to all the smart people out there.
 
I have an SQL query that I am running in an 'Execute a SQL query (V2)' action (Bad grammar in its name not withstanding). This SQL produces two tables of information. Sometimes I can get to those individual tables as dynamic content. Other times...I can't.
 
If it works, meaning it produces dynamic content for other actions, it works all the time. If it does not work, it's consistent.
 
What are the driving factors around why it works sometimes and not others?
 
Is scope a factor? Can this action be in an 'Apply to all' action and still supply dynamic content both inside and outside the 'Apply to all'?
 
Is there a formula for when it works?

    Actions like this done inside an Apply to Each won't be available outside the Loop without doing something like adding each table to a separate array variable.  Other things that can affect the visibility of dynamic content is filtering that is done by data type.  For example, if the field you are filling in is a Date it won't show you dynamic content fields that are an Integer data type.
     
    But in general, within the loop any query that actually returns two tables of information should be available inside the query.  You may need to run a Parse JSON on the results to make individual fields available.  When an array or an array of arrays is returned this can often be an issue.
